2. Bonanza

Bonanza offers a fresh approach to selling collectible items. This platform differentiates itself with lower commission rates compared to other online marketplaces.
Sellers appreciate the reduced financial burden when trading vintage toys like Beanie Babies.
Integration capabilities set Bonanza apart from competitors. Sellers can easily import listings from platforms like Amazon and eBay, streamlining their selling process.
The broad customer base increases the chances of finding interested buyers for specific Beanie Baby collections.
The pricing structure remains attractive for sellers. A modest $0.25 listing fee and 3.5% commission provide a cost-effective selling environment.
Careful presentation and accurate descriptions can help sellers attract serious collectors looking for unique Beanie Baby specimens.

6. Sell4Value

Specialized platforms emerge as game changers for collectors seeking quick sales. Sell4Value presents a robust solution for individuals with substantial Beanie Baby collections.
Their comprehensive database boasts over 2,000 listed Beanie Babies, offering transparent pricing mechanisms.
Strict condition requirements separate serious collectors from casual sellers. Toys must arrive pristine – pure white components, immaculate tags, and zero odors.
The mint condition becomes paramount for successful transactions. Sellers find rapid evaluation processes attractive, especially when liquidating multiple items simultaneously.
Bulk pricing structures provide additional convenience. Collectors avoiding individual item scrutiny can leverage comprehensive package deals.
Transparent pricing algorithms help sellers understand potential earnings before initiating transactions. Strategic sellers recognize such platforms as efficient alternatives to traditional marketplaces.

8. Ruby Lane

Sophisticated collectors seek specialized trading platforms. Ruby Lane caters specifically to enthusiasts searching for premium vintage items.
Vintage toy markets demand a nuanced understanding of collector preferences and valuation methodologies.
Monthly shop management requires strategic planning. Twenty-five dollar monthly fees apply, waived when sellers maintain fifteen-plus active listings.
Comprehensive service fees of around 9.9% ensure platform sustainability. Serious collectors appreciate curated environments preventing low-quality item infiltration.
Rare Beanie Baby specimens find appreciative audiences here. Collectors willing to invest time understand market dynamics.
Transparent pricing, detailed provenance, and expert curation attract high-end buyers seeking exceptional collectibles.
